Signature Entertainment Brings ‘RED SONJA’ Reboot to UK Audiences Later This Year

After a long journey through multiple iterations over the past two decades, the reboot of Red Sonja is finally set to make its way to UK audiences later this year. Signature Entertainment has secured the UK and Irish distribution rights to the highly anticipated action-fantasy film, which has been in post-production for over two years.

The film, based on the best-selling Red Sonja comic book series, has been sold in multiple international markets by Millennium Media, though an official release date has yet to be confirmed. However, UK fans can expect the sword-swinging, barbarian action to hit theaters later this year.

Directed by M.J. Bassett (“Ash Vs. Evil Dead,” Wilderness), the reboot follows the titular Red Sonja, a fierce barbarian huntress who must unite an unlikely group of warriors to take on the tyrannical Emperor Draygan and his deadly bride, Dark Annisia. This new iteration promises to honor the legacy of the character while offering fresh twists and an exciting adventure for fans both old and new.

A Star-Studded Cast

The film boasts an impressive ensemble cast, including Matilda Lutz (Revenge, Reptiles, A Classic Horror Story) as the fearless Red Sonja, alongside Robert Sheehan (“The Umbrella Academy,” Mortal Enginers), Wallis Day (Sheroes, “Batwoman”), Michael Bisping (Den of Thieves, Triple Threat), and Luca Pasqualino (Snowpiercer, “Shantaram”). Joining them are Rhona Mitra (Doomsday, Hounds of War), Martyn Ford (Final Score, Accident Man), Ben Radcliffe (Cuban Fury, “Masters of the Air”), Eliza Matengu (Predestination, Thor: Love and Thunder), Veronica Ferres (Crisis, The Bricklayer), Phillip Winchester (Strike Back, The Bricklayer), and Trevor Eve (Dracula (1979), “Waking the Dead”), rounding out a strong and diverse cast ready to take on the iconic characters.

A Long Road to Production

The Red Sonja reboot has been in development for more than 20 years, with various versions of the project coming and going over time. Different writers, directors, and financiers have grappled with bringing the popular comic character to the big screen, but it wasn’t until this latest iteration, helmed by Bassett and written by Tasha Huo (The Witcher: Blood Origin), that the project found its footing.

The original Red Sonja, which starred Brigitte Nielsen, debuted in 1985. Since then, multiple attempts have been made to reboot the franchise, but it is only now that fans will finally see their beloved huntress return to the screen in a story that is expected to satisfy both long-time enthusiasts and newcomers to the tale.

Behind the Scenes: A Wealth of Talent

The reboot is produced by a talented team including Avi Lerner (Rambo: Last Blood), Mark Canton (300), Courtney Solomon (After), and Luke Lieberman (Max Steel), among others. Executive producers include Trevor Short, Darina Pavlova, Boaz Davidson, Tanner Mobley, and Nick Barrucci, ensuring that the film is in good hands.

Signature Entertainment’s Acquisitions Manager, Begüm Kayacan Parodi, expressed her excitement about the project, stating, “Red Sonja epitomizes the kind of film we’re looking for at Signature – an epic story in a fantasy-laden world with a strong commercial feel to its execution, which made it immediately appealing to us. We’re looking forward to introducing UK and Irish audiences to Matilda Lutz’s sword-swinging huntress later this year.”

J.J. Nugent, Millennium Media’s President of International Sales and Distribution, added, “We’re thrilled to be teaming up with Signature Entertainment to bring Red Sonja to audiences in the UK. This franchise has a passionate global fanbase, and we can’t wait to deliver a film that honors its legacy while introducing the iconic characters to a new generation.”
